A museum that is off the beaten path is the New Orleans Pharmacy Museum located at 514 Chartres Street. This unusual museum doesn't outline the history of pharmacists per se, instead it outlines the hundred-year-old history of the American Cocktail.
When prohibition was declared and drinking was illegal in the United States, a person needed a doctor's prescription to purchase alcohol for "medicinal purposes". At the museum you will see prescriptions alcohol to treat a myriad of prescriptions and a recreation of the great cocktail palaces that flourished toward the end of the nineteenth century.
Another fun exhibit outlines the exact origins of the word "cocktail" and how it came to mean having a drink. There is also a retailers catalogue for necessary items to run a saloon in 1918.
